@lnxtvvHeya, the terms of service team will never tell you exactly what was done to have a ban handed out. This is for security reasons to stop cheaters or cheat devs from knowing what has triggered the system for them to go and change things on their end to not be detected. So for that reason exact reasons will never be disclosed.
